Abstract

The invention discloses a kind of hexagon socket head cap screw securing member, solve hexagon socket head cap screw the dismounting low and unhandy problem of efficiency, the technical scheme solving this problem mainly includes the turncap for operation and hexagon prism, the hexagonal groove of hexagon prism insertion hexagon socket head cap screw is interior and drives hexagon socket head cap screw to rotate, also include ring gear, sun gear and the planetary gear all engaged with ring gear and sun gear, ring gear is located on turncap, sun gear is rotationally connected with on turncap, sun gear removably connects with hexagon prism, ring gear drives sun gear rotation to make hexagon prism rotate by planetary gear.The present invention is the most easy to operate and applied widely.

Background technology
The installation of hexagon socket head cap screw typically uses inner hexagon spanner, traditional inner hexagon spanner to include handle and company with dismounting The size of joint, handle and union joint is identical and the most integrally manufactured, and union joint inserts during use the hexagonal of hexagon socket head cap screw In groove, being rotated further by handle fastening hex(agonal)screw, when narrow space around followed closely by hex(agonal)screw, spanner cannot stretch into, even if Can extend into and also cannot tighten hexagon socket head cap screw because rotatable handle is limited, or, spanner cannot be inserted perpendicularly into the six of hex(agonal)screw In the groove of angle, the union joint of crooked placement is easily destroyed the cell wall of hexagonal groove, and final hex(agonal)screw is downright bad and cannot dismantle, with Time, need to select the inner hexagon spanner of different size, operator to go out operation for the hexagon socket head cap screw of different model every time Need to carry the inner hexagon spanner of all specifications, increase the burden of operator.
For solving the problems referred to above, prior art provides a kind of spanner to expand union joint, including the first pullover shackle member, second Pullover shackle member, sleeve connection head, push rod, spring, rise pearl and nut;First pullover shackle member, the second pullover shackle member and set Cylinder union joint is from top to bottom sequentially connected with and is formed integrally, and push rod from top to bottom sequentially passes through the first pullover shackle member, the second set Head shackle member and sleeve connection head and can in the first pullover shackle member, the second pullover shackle member and sleeve connection head on downslide Dynamic, nut is arranged on the upper end of push rod, and spring housing is connected on the push rod between the first pullover shackle member and nut, and pearl of rising can be In manhole, level is slided.In such scheme, ratchet spanner can be connected with the Hexagonal jacket of different length and regulates ratchet spanner Distance to hex(agonal)screw head, it is adaptable to install the occasion that hex(agonal)screw is limited, but in limited space, spanner is being tightened During cannot 360 ° of rotations, operator needs constantly to adjust the direction of spanner so that it is rotate within the specific limits, whole tightens Process wastes time and energy.

The present invention provides a kind of hexagon socket head cap screw securing member, as illustrated in figs. 1 and 2, including turncap 1 and hexagon prism 2, rotation Turning cap 1 cap 1 is rotated in the binding groove stretch into spanner to rotate, hexagon prism 2 inserts in the hexagonal groove of hexagon socket head cap screw Drive hexagon socket head cap screw rotates, and also includes ring gear 3, sun gear 4 and the planetary gear all engaged with ring gear 3 and sun gear 4 5, ring gear 3 is located on turncap 1, and sun gear 4 is rotationally connected with on turncap 1, and sun gear 4 removably connects with hexagon prism 2, Ring gear 3 drives sun gear 4 rotation to make hexagon prism 2 rotate by planetary gear 5.On the one hand, turncap 1 is detachable with hexagon prism 2 Connect, it is simple to change different length and radial dimension of hexagon prism 2, be applicable not only to hexagon socket head cap screw and limited occasion is installed, And facilitate the hexagon socket head cap screw of whole securing member dismounting different model, improve the versatility of securing member, meanwhile, turncap 1 With detachably the also allowing for both sorting placements and carry of hexagon prism 2, improve the space availability ratio of parking space;On the other hand, Ring gear 3 is fixed on turncap 1, and sun gear 4 is connected on hexagon prism 2, rotates turncap 1 and drives ring gear 3 to rotate, rotates Ring gear 3 drive sun gear 4 to rotate so that hexagon prism 2 rotates by planetary gear 5, it is achieved hexagon prism 2 tightens interior hexagonal spiral shell Silk, ring gear 3 engages with planetary gear 5, and planetary gear 5 engages with sun gear 4, and ring gear 3 is equal with the linear velocity of sun gear 4, too The angular velocity of sun wheel 4 is more than the angular velocity of ring gear 3, therefore turncap 1 has only to rotate less angle can realize hexagon prism 2 The rotation of larger angle, improves the operating efficiency of securing member installation and removal hexagon socket head cap screw, simultaneously, it is adaptable to spanner rotates Limited occasion, it is simple to spanner dismounting hexagon socket head cap screw.
Turncap 1 includes that operating portion 11, operating portion 11 are six prism structures, it is simple to spanner is enclosed within the outside of turncap 1 also Clamping turncap 1, the upper surface of operating portion 11 is provided with the first mounting groove 12, and ring gear 3 is located on the cell wall of the first mounting groove 12, Ring gear the 3, first mounting groove 12 and operating portion 11 are coaxially disposed, it is simple to wrench operated, improve spanner and are tightening and loose unloading screw Time retention efficiency, the upper surface of operating portion 11 is additionally provided with the groove lid 13 coordinated with the first mounting groove 12, groove lid 13 and the first peace The cell wall of tankage 12 is threaded, it is achieved the closing of the first mounting groove 12, it is ensured that the lubrication between gear is good, and groove lid 13 sets Have a planet carrier 14, specifically he, groove lid 13 is short cylindrical structure, groove lid 13 towards the side of the first mounting groove 12 at central axis Being provided with fixing lug boss, planet carrier 14 is rotationally connected with fixing lug boss, makes planetary gear 5 around center axis thereof.First mounting groove 12 Diapire at central axis, be provided with groove 17, sun gear 4 is provided with gear shaft, and gear shaft stretches out operating portion 11 through groove 17 And be connected with hexagon prism 2, it being provided with bearing in groove 17, gear shaft is rotationally connected with the diapire of the first mounting groove 12 by bearing, Improve the rotational stability of sun gear 4, it is to avoid rocking around central shaft of hexagon prism 2.Operating portion 11 sets towards the side of hexagon prism 2 The wall extension 15 that oriented hexagon prism 2 direction extends, wall extension 15 forms the second mounting groove 16, described second mounting groove 16 and groove 17 are coaxially disposed, and the sidewall of the second mounting groove 16 is provided with locking groove 18, and the setting of the second mounting groove 16 increases hexagon prism 2 Contact area with turncap 1, it is ensured that both axialities, also improves hexagon prism 2 and the turncap 1 bonding strength in junction And stability.
In conjunction with Fig. 3 and Fig. 4, hexagon prism 2 is provided with the connection post 6 being coaxially disposed with hexagon prism 2, connects post 6 towards turncap 1 Side be provided with rectangular channel 61, stretch out the gear shaft of groove 17 and be provided with rectangular column 19, connect post 6 and stretch in the second mounting groove 16 Making rectangular column 19 insert in rectangular channel 61, rectangular column 19 coordinates drive hexagon prism 2 to rotate with rectangular channel 61, rectangular column 19 and rectangle The setting of groove 61 avoids gear shaft to relatively rotate with hexagon prism 2, improves the transmission ratio between sun gear 4 and hexagon prism 2.Even Connect and be additionally provided with locking pin 7 and button 8 on post 6, locking pin 7 is positioned at the top of button 8, and button 8 is provided with and is connected with locking pin 7 Support 9, makes button 8 and locking pin 7 connect as one being synchronized with the movement of realization, be additionally provided with in connecting post 6 placement support 9 and The cavity 10 connected with rectangular channel 61, is hidden in connection post 6 internal by support 9, improves aesthetics and the reliability of securing member, empty The cavity wall in chamber 10 is provided with the first through hole and the second through hole, and locking pin 7 inserts in locking groove 18 through the first through hole, it is achieved even Connecing the fixing of post 6 and wall extension 15, button 8 is exposed to connect the outside of post 6 through the second through hole, it is simple to operator's Manual press Button 8, is additionally provided with back-moving spring 91 in cavity 10, one end of back-moving spring 91 is connected with support 9, the chamber of the other end and cavity 10 Wall connects, and back-moving spring 91 provides restoring force for support 9, it is ensured that button 8 and locking pin 7 return back in situ, make after operation Connect post 6 to be connected with wall extension 15.
When operator install hexagon prism 2 to turncap 1, pressing button 8 drives locking pin 7 to move to central axial direction Dynamic, now connection post 6 is stretched in the second mounting groove 16, operator discharge button 8 again, and support 9 is at the work of back-moving spring 91 Move to the direction away from central axis with lower, make locking pin 7 insert in locking groove 18, complete to connect post 6 and wall extension 15 Fixing;When operator dismantle hexagon prism 2 and turncap 1, pressing button 8 drives support 9 to move to central axial direction, Thus driving locking pin 7 to depart from from locking groove 18, it is achieved wall extension 15 separates with connecting post 6, and this kind removably connects The installation and removal of mode are convenient, and highly reliable.
